奥鹏作业答案 发表于 2017-5-5 17:41:12

奥鹏东北师范嵌入式系统17春在线作业123答案

东北师范嵌入式系统17春在线作业123答案
嵌入式系统17春在线作业1




1
1. 大范围地址读取的伪指令是()。
A. ADR
B. ADRL
C. NOP
D. LDR
标准资料: 满分:3
2. Linux操作系统一般采用()目录结构。
A. 树型
B. 星型
C. 环型
D. 网状
标准资料: 满分:3
3. ARM9TDMI核使用()级指令流水线。
A. 3
B. 4
C. 5
D. 6
标准资料: 满分:3
4. 在立即数寻址中,立即数要以()为前缀。
A. “@”
B. “$”
C. “#”
D. “%”
标准资料: 满分:3
5. ATPCS规定堆栈为()类型。
A. ED
B. FD
C. EA
D. FA
标准资料: 满分:3
6. GNU开发套件中,下列()是调试器。
A. as
B. gdb
C. gcc
D. ld
标准资料: 满分:3
7. 在嵌入式系统设计过程中,详细设计不包括()。
A. 体系结构设计
B. 硬件设计
C. 测试设计
D. 软件设计
标准资料: 满分:3
8. 下列()是嵌入式操作系统的特点。
A. 内核大
B. 可抢占
C. 不可配置
D. 可靠性低
标准资料: 满分:3
9. 嵌入式系统的核心是()。
A. 嵌入式操作系统
B. 嵌入式微处理器
C. 外围电路
D. 嵌入式外围设备
标准资料: 满分:3
10. 下列()不是嵌入式目标设备常用的文件系统。
A. cramfs
B. jffs2
C. dos
D. tmpfs
标准资料: 满分:3
11. 在嵌入式开发过程中,()是用于下载、调试和程序等的调试通道。
A. 串口线
B. JTAG接口
C. 网线
D. 并口线
标准资料: 满分:3
12. 用RAM以及附加电路制成的仿真器称为()。
A. RAM仿真器
B. ROM仿真器
C. 在线仿真器
D. 软件仿真器
标准资料: 满分:3
13. 下列()不是嵌入式系统开发的常用编程语言。
A. 汇编语言
B. C/C++语言
C. Visual Basic
D. Java
标准资料: 满分:3
14. 与Linux内核初始化相关的代码存放在()目录下。
A. fs
B. init
C. ipc
D. kernel
转载请注明易百网www.openhelp100.com
标准资料: 满分:3
15. 在CPSR寄存器的条件标志位中,()表示相等或不等。
A. N
B. Z
C. C
D. V
标准资料: 满分:3
16. 一套Linux系统支持若干物理盘,每个物理盘可定义一个或()个文件系统。
A. 2
B. 3
C. 10
D. 多
标准资料: 满分:3
17. 当数据的高位字节存储在低地址中时的存储方式称为()。
A. 小端序
B. 中端序
C. 两端序
D. 大端序
标准资料: 满分:3
18. GNU开发套件中,下列()是汇编编译器。
A. as
B. gdb
C. gcc
D. ld
标准资料: 满分:3
19. ()文件系统可用于存放一些具有临时性或经常修改的数据。
A. JFFS
B. ROMFS
C. YAFFS
D. RAMFS
标准资料: 满分:3
20. Windows下的快捷方式相当于Linux下的()。
A. 硬连接
B. 软连接
C. 扩展连接
D. 索引连接
标准资料: 满分:3


2 判断题
1. 目标文件(.o)和相应的C/C++运行时库文件(.a)经过ARM连接器连接后,生成不包含调试信息和注释信息的.axf映像文件。
A. 错误
B. 正确
标准资料:
2. Linux采用的是树型目录结构,其中,最上层是根目录,其他的目录都是从根目录出发而生成的。
A. 错误
B. 正确
标准资料:
3. 在C/C++调用ARM汇编程序时,汇编程序使用IMPORT指示符进行声明,而在C语言程序中使用EXTERN声明该汇编程序可以被调用。
A. 错误
B. 正确
标准资料:
4. SPACE分配的内存单元用0初始化,DCB分配的内存用指定的值初始化。
A. 错误
B. 正确
标准资料:
5. 嵌入式系统是一种通用的计算机系统。
A. 错误
B. 正确
标准资料:
6. ARM状态下软中断的的编号是0x12345678。
A. 错误
B. 正确
标准资料:
7. ARM处理器所支持的指令集主要有ARM指令集、Thumb指令集和Jazelle指令集,其中Thumb指令为32位。
A. 错误
B. 正确
标准资料:
8. EXPORT/GLOBAL用于声明一个符号,该符号不在当前文档中定义,但当前文档将引用该符号。
A. 错误
B. 正确
标准资料:
9. ARM指令中的第二个操作数可以是一个8位的立即数,也可以是一个任意的32位立即数。
A. 错误
B. 正确
标准资料:
10. AND指令的作用是将第二个操作数的值与第一下操作数的值按位做逻辑“异或”操作,并将结果存放到结果寄存器中。
A. 错误
B. 正确
标准资料:
11. 如果栈指针总是指向最后压入栈的有效数据项,则这种栈称为满栈。
A. 错误
B. 正确
标准资料:
12. 嵌入式常用编程语言有汇编语言、C语言、C++语言以及Java语言等。
A. 错误
B. 正确
标准资料:
13. 嵌入式系统的设计分概要设计(也称为基础设计)和详细设计。
A. 错误
B. 正确
标准资料:
14. 在Linux中ls和dir两个命令都可以用来显示指定目录下的文件。
A. 错误
B. 正确
标准资料:
15. du sk *|sort rn命令是指以容量大小为依据依次显示文件和目录的大小。
A. 错误
B. 正确
标准资料:
16. 条件码GE表示无符号数大于或等于。
A. 错误
B. 正确
标准资料:
17. ARM7TDMI的指令流水线是5级。
A. 错误
B. 正确
标准资料:
18. ARM处理器中的各个寄存器在不同模式下是通用的。
A. 错误
B. 正确
标准资料:
19. Linux是一个基于POSIX和Unix的多用户、单任务的网络操作系统。
A. 错误
B. 正确
标准资料:
20. 在ARM体系结构中,异常中断向量表的大小为64个字节,其中,每个异常中断向量占4个字节。
A. 错误
B. 正确
标准资料:

嵌入式系统17春在线作业2
1
1. GNU开发套件中,下列()是链接器。
A. as
B. gdb
C. gcc
D. ld
标准资料: 满分:3
2. makefile文件中的注释行以()开头。
A. /
B. \
C. @
D. #
标准资料: 满分:3
3. Windows下的快捷方式相当于Linux下的()。
A. 硬连接
B. 软连接
C. 扩展连接
D. 索引连接
标准资料: 满分:3
4. 带有64位处理器和VxWorks操作系统的嵌入式系统属于()。
A. 无操作系统控制的嵌入式系统
B. 小型操作系统控制的嵌入式系统
C. 中型操作系统控制的嵌入式系统
D. 大型操作系统控制的嵌入式系统
标准资料: 满分:3
5. 嵌入式操作系统一般都采用模块化设计,说明其是()的。
A. 实时性
B. 可抢占
C. 可定制
D. 可移植
标准资料: 满分:3
6. Linux是一个基于POSIX和Unix的()、支持多线程和多CPU的操作系统。
A. 多用户、多任务
B. 多用户、单任务
C. 单用户、多任务
D. 单用户、单任务
标准资料: 满分:3
7. 嵌入式系统发展的第三个阶段是以()位RISC嵌入式处理器为标志。
A. 8
B. 16
C. 32
D. 64
标准资料: 满分:3
8. “入栈”操作所对应的指令助记符是()。
A. STR
B. LDR
C. LDM
D. STM
标准资料: 满分:3
9. ARM映像文件内部组织具有层次结构的性质,包含三种成分,但不包括()。
A. 输入段
B. 输出段
C. 域
D. 临界段
标准资料: 满分:3
10. 硬件抽象层的英文缩写是()。
A. EPROM

B. HAL
C. BSP
D. API
标准资料: 满分:3
11. 在国外,人们称嵌入式技术为无处不在的()技术。
A. 电子
B. 计算机
C. 机器人
D. 人工智能
标准资料: 满分:3
12. 下列()可能是针对ARM的GNU交叉工具链中的C编译器()。
A. armlinuxas
B. armlinuxgcc
C. armlinuxg++
D. armlinuxld
标准资料: 满分:3
13. 不需要运行程序而进行的测试称为()。
A. 静态测试
B. 动态测试
C. 墨盒测试
D. 白盒测试
标准资料: 满分:3
14. 下列()异常发生时,程序计数器的值还没有更新。
A. IRQ
B. UND
C. FIQ
D. 数据访问ABT
标准资料: 满分:3
15. ARM处理器总共有37个()位的物理寄存器。
A. 16
B. 32
C. 64
D. 128
标准资料: 满分:3
16. ()的主要任务是把需求分析得到的结果转换为软件结构和数据结构。
A. 需求分析
B. 概要设计
C. 详细设计
D. 协同设计
标准资料: 满分:3
17. 最基本的嵌入式Linux系统需要三个基本元素,其中不包括()。
A. 系统引导程序
B. Linux系统内核
C. 初始化过程
D. 文件系统
标准资料: 满分:3
18. 逻辑异或指令的助词符是()。
A. AND
B. ORR
C. XOR
D. EOR
标准资料: 满分:3
19. GNU开发套件中,下列()是项目管理工具。
A. as
B. make
C. makefile
D. Makefile
标准资料: 满分:3
20. 到目前为止,ARM主要出现过()个指令集体系结构版本。
A. 5
B. 6
C. 7
D. 8
标准资料: 满分:3


2 判断题
1. 寄存器R15用做程序计数器,不同的ARM处理器模式都有自身对应的程序计数器。
A. 错误
B. 正确
标准资料:
2. Linux下的tar命令即可以打包文件,也可压缩文件。
A. 错误
B. 正确
标准资料:
3. ROMFS是一种只读文件系统,不支持动态擦写保存,所有数据都按照目录树的顺序进行存放。
A. 错误
B. 正确
标准资料:
4. uname r用于显示机器的处理器架构。
A. 错误
B. 正确
标准资料:
5. du sk *|sort rn命令是指以容量大小为依据依次显示文件和目录的大小。
A. 错误
B. 正确
标准资料:
6. Linux内核子目录arch中存放的是所有设备的驱动程序,其下的每个子目录都对应一类驱动程序。
A. 错误
B. 正确
标准资料:
7. 对于GNU的GCC编译工具,只要选项使用得当,可以实现程序文件的编译、链接等工作。
A. 错误
B. 正确
标准资料:
8. 同一时刻,Linux的内核往往有多个不同的最新发行版本。
A. 错误
B. 正确
标准资料:
9. 在Thumb状态下访问寄存器的方式和数量与ARM状态完全相同。
A. 错误
B. 正确
标准资料:
10. EXPORT/GLOBAL用于声明一个符号,该符号不在当前文档中定义,但当前文档将引用该符号。
A. 错误
B. 正确
标准资料:
11. 基于ARM的命令行符号调试器文件名称是armsd。
A. 错误
B. 正确
标准资料:
12. ARM处理器的V3体系结构版本已经将寻址范围扩展到了32位。
A. 错误
B. 正确
标准资料:
13. ARM处理器有三个指令集:32位的ARM指令集、16位的Thumb指令集和8位的Jazelle。
A. 错误
B. 正确
标准资料:
14. 当程序状态寄存器CPSR的T位置1时,指示处理器处于Thumb状态。
A. 错误
B. 正确
标准资料:
15. 伴随着微处理器的发展,嵌入式系统的发展大致可以分为4个阶段。
A. 错误
B. 正确
标准资料:
16. 当前程序状态寄存器CPSR一共有4个条件码标志位,通过这些条件标志位的值来判断条件是否成立。
A. 错误
B. 正确
标准资料:
17. 硬件资源是硬件设计工程师在设计和调试硬件必备的工具,这些资源不包括示波器。
A. 错误
B. 正确
标准资料:
18. 在Linux的makefile文件中,注释都是以*开头。
A. 错误
B. 正确
标准资料:
19. 在Linux的makefile文件下的自动变量中,$?代表所有依赖文件,以空格分开且其修改日期比当前规则的目标文件的创建日期早。
A. 错误
B. 正确
标准资料:
20. CODE16用于定义ARM指令,CODE32用于定义Thumb指令。
A. 错误
B. 正确
标准资料:

嵌入式系统17春在线作业3
1
1. 选择合理的处理器和相关硬件,设计物理尺寸和成本计算等工作属于()。
A. 体系结构设计
B. 硬件设计
C. 测试设计
D. 软件设计
标准资料: 满分:3
2. 当数据的高位字节存储在低地址中时的存储方式称为()。
A. 小端序
B. 中端序
C. 两端序
D. 大端序
标准资料: 满分:3
3. 内嵌汇编支持()指令。
A. LDR伪指令
B. ADR
C. ADRL
D. LDR基本指令
标准资料: 满分:3
4. 用于定义全局逻辑变量的指示符是()。
A. GBLA
B. GBLL
C. GBLS
D. GBLD
标准资料: 满分:3
5. ()指示符用于声明一个符号可以被其他文件引用。
A. EXTERN
B. IMPORT
C. EXPORT
D. GET
标准资料: 满分:3
6. 嵌入式技术不包括()。
A. 嵌入式人才技术
B. 芯片技术
C. 硬件技术
D. 软件技术
标准资料: 满分:3
7. ARM处理器总共有37个()位的物理寄存器。
A. 16
B. 32
C. 64
D. 128
标准资料: 满分:3
8. 下列()不是Linux中默认的makefile文件名。
A. GNUmakefile
B. makefile
C. Makefile
D. Gnumakefile
标准资料: 满分:3
9. 半主机调试技术是利用()提供的C函数库功能来完成运行程序的I/O请求。
A. 下位机
B. 目标机
C. 评估板
D. 上位机
标准资料: 满分:3
10. 下列()不是嵌入式操作系统。
A. uCLinux
B. VxWorks
C. Android
D. DOS
标准资料: 满分:3
11. 嵌入式系统的核心是()。
A. 嵌入式操作系统
B. 嵌入式微处理器
C. 外围电路
D. 嵌入式外围设备
标准资料: 满分:3
12. 一套Linux系统支持若干物理盘,每个物理盘可定义一个或()个文件系统。
A. 2
B. 3
C. 10
D. 多
标准资料: 满分:3
13. 若要将寄存器的某些位清0,则应该使用()指令。
A. ADD
B. SUB
C. BIC
D. TST
标准资料: 满分:3
14. 在立即数寻址中,立即数要以()为前缀。
A. “@”
B. “$”
C. “#”
D. “%”
标准资料: 满分:3
15. ARM7TDMI核使用()级指令流水线。
A. 3
B. 4
C. 5
D. 6
标准资料: 满分:3
16. 下列Linux命令中,()是用于打包或解包的命令。
A. rar
B. tar
C. car
D. zip
标准资料: 满分:3
17. ARM汇编程序中,注释是以()开头的。
A. 逗号
B. 冒号
C. 双引号
D. 分号
标准资料: 满分:3
18. 在ARM的移位操作中,若逻辑左移4位,则低端空出位补()。
A. 0
B. 1
C. 2
D. 3
标准资料: 满分:3
19. 若要取出寄存器的某些位,则应该使用()指令。
A. AND
B. BIC
C. TST
D. RSC
标准资料: 满分:3
20. 下列()不属于ARM处理器的特点。
A. 体积小
B. 低成本
C. 低功耗
D. 低性能
标准资料: 满分:3


2 判断题
1. 在ARM的分支指令中,B和BL指令跳转的范围可以是32GB范围内的任意地址。
A. 错误
B. 正确
标准资料:
2. 嵌入式系统一般具有实时约束,有时限要求,因此,嵌入式系统一般都采用分时操作系统。
A. 错误
B. 正确
标准资料:
3. 一个文件或目录占据多个索引节点,其中第一个索引节点是该文件系统的根节点。
A. 错误
B. 正确
标准资料:
4. ARM处理器内部安排了5种异常处理的工作模式,分别是:ABT、UND、IRQ、FIQ和SYS。
A. 错误
B. 正确
标准资料:
5. ARM体系结构V4以上版本支持字节、半字和字,ARMV4以前的版本仅支持字节和字。
A. 错误
B. 正确
标准资料:
6. EXTERN在引用某个外来的符号时,如果本源文件设有实际引用该符号,该符号也会被加入到本源文件的符号表中。
A. 错误
B. 正确
标准资料:
7. more命令在显示文件内容时,若文件内容比较长,则可以分屏显示,并且可以前后翻页。
A. 错误
B. 正确
标准资料:
8. ARM处理器有三个指令集:32位的ARM指令集、16位的Thumb指令集和8位的Jazelle。
A. 错误
B. 正确
标准资料:
9. 运行在智能手机或平板电脑中的Android系统是一种嵌入式操作系统。
A. 错误
B. 正确
标准资料:
10. 在调试嵌入式应用软件时不需要下位机配合。
A. 错误
B. 正确
标准资料:
11. 目前常用的片上调试技术主要有背景调试、JTAG调试和ROM仿真调试三种。
A. 错误
B. 正确
标准资料:
12. 若要修改一个用户的口令,则有root权限才能够执行。
A. 错误
B. 正确
标准资料:
13. cd../..表示可以返回上级目录。
A. 错误
B. 正确
标准资料:
14. Linux内核子目录arch中存放的是所有设备的驱动程序,其下的每个子目录都对应一类驱动程序。
A. 错误
B. 正确
标准资料:
15. 使用GNU的调试器GDB调试程序时,既可以设置断点,也可以全速运行程序。
A. 错误
B. 正确
标准资料:
16. 嵌入式操作系统与桌面计算机操作系统没什么差别,二者功能完全相同。
A. 错误
B. 正确
标准资料:
17. 嵌入式系统是一个纯硬件装置,不包括任何软件。
A. 错误
B. 正确
标准资料:
18. 按照软件开发的过程,整个测试可分为单元测试、集成测试、确认测试、系统测试和验收测试。
A. 错误
B. 正确
标准资料:
19. apt工具是所有Linux版本下的软件管理工具。
A. 错误
B. 正确
标准资料:
20. ARM处理器支持4种类型的栈:满递增(FA)、空递增(EA)、满递减(FD)和空递减(ED)。
A. 错误
B. 正确
标准资料:





东北师范 在线作业 嵌入式








更多免费学习资料请进www.openhelp100.com下载


东师在线作业都是随机作业,只能代做
如需帮助


页: [1]
查看完整版本: 奥鹏东北师范嵌入式系统17春在线作业123答案